Восстановление несохранённого файла Excel 2003: полное руководство

Ситуация знакома многим: часы работы в Microsoft Excel 2003, десятки формул, сотни ячеек с данными — и вдруг программа закрывается сама по себе или вы случайно нажимаете "Не сохранять". Сердце ёкает, руки дрожат, а перед глазами мелькают утерянные графики и таблицы. Но не всё потеряно! Даже в устаревшей версии Excel 2003 есть механизмы автовосстановления, а операционная система оставляет следы работы в временных файлах.

В отличие от новых версий Office, где автосохранение работает почти незаметно, Excel 2003 требует ручного вмешательства. Здесь нет облачных резервных копий или версии истории файлов — только локальные временные данные и скрытые папки. Главное правило: чем быстрее вы начнете действовать, тем выше шансы на успех. Каждая перезагрузка компьютера или запуск других программ может перезаписать критические файлы.

В этой статье мы разберём 7 проверенных способов восстановления несохранённых данных — от стандартных функций Excel 2003 до сторонних утилит. А в конце дадим чек-лист, как избежать подобных ситуаций в будущем.

1. Автовосстановление в Excel 2003: где искать временные файлы

Excel 2003 автоматически создаёт резервные копии документов, но не все пользователи знают, где их искать. Первое место для поиска — папка C:\Documents and Settings\Имя_пользователя\Application Data\Microsoft\Excel. Здесь система хранит файлы с расширением .tmp или .xar (архивы автовосстановления).

Как найти эти файлы:

  1. Откройте Проводник Windows.
  2. В адресной строке введите путь выше, заменив Имя_пользователя на ваше.
  3. Включите отображение скрытых файлов: Сервис → Свойства папки → Вид → Показывать скрытые файлы и папки.
  4. Отсортируйте файлы по дате изменения — ищите самые свежие.

Временные файлы обычно имеют имена вроде ~$Book1.xls или AutoRecover save of Название_файла.xar. Важно: не пытайтесь открыть их двойным кликом — сначала переименуйте расширение на .xls, а затем откройте через Excel.

⚠️ Внимание: Если папка Application Data пуста, проверьте настройки автовосстановления в Excel 2003. Возможно, функция была отключена: Сервис → Параметры → Сохранение → Автосохранение каждые N минут.
📊 Вы когда-нибудь теряли данные в Excel из-за внезапного закрытия?
Да, неоднократно
Да, но восстановил
Нет, всегда сохраняюсь
Не помню

2. Поиск в папке Temp: скрытые резервные копии

Операционная система Windows хранит временные файлы всех программ в папке Temp. Здесь тоже могут остаться следы вашей работы в Excel 2003. Путь к папке:

C:\Documents and Settings\Имя_пользователя\Local Settings\Temp

Алгоритм действий:

  • 🔍 Откройте папку Temp и отсортируйте файлы по дате (новые сверху).
  • 📄 Ищите файлы с расширениями .tmp, .xls или без расширения вовсе.
  • 🖥️ Скопируйте подозрительные файлы в другую папку (не открывайте прямо из Temp!).
  • 🔄 Переименуйте расширение на .xls и попробуйте открыть в Excel.

Если файл не открывается, попробуйте импорт данных:

  1. В Excel 2003 выберите Файл → Открыть.
  2. В поле "Тип файлов" установите Все файлы (.).
  3. Найдите ваш временный файл и нажмите "Открыть".

Критическая деталь: файлы в папке Temp автоматически очищаются при перезагрузке или через утилиты вроде CCleaner. Если вы уже перезагружали ПК, шансы найти данные здесь минимальны.

☑️ Что делать перед поиском в Temp

Выполнено: 0 / 4

3. Восстановление через журнал документов Office

Microsoft Office 2003 ведёт журнал последних открытых файлов, который иногда помогает восстановить утерянные данные. Этот метод работает, если документ хоть раз сохранялся ранее.

Инструкция:

  1. Откройте Excel 2003.
  2. Перейдите в Файл → Последние документы.
  3. Если ваш файл есть в списке, кликните по нему — иногда Excel предлагает восстановить последнюю автосохранённую версию.

Если файла нет в списке, проверьте реестр Windows:

HKEY_CURRENT_USER\Software\Microsoft\Office\11.0\Excel\Recent Files

Здесь хранятся пути к последним 4 документам (значения Item 1, Item 2 и т.д.). Скопируйте путь и проверьте, существует ли файл по этому адресу.

⚠️ Внимание: Редактирование реестра может привести к сбоям системы. Перед изменениями создайте точку восстановления: Пуск → Все программы → Стандартные → Служебные → Восстановление системы.

4. Использование сторонних утилит для восстановления

Если стандартные методы не сработали, на помощь придут специализированные программы. Для Excel 2003 подойдут:

  • 🛠️ OfficeRecovery — восстанавливает повреждённые файлы .xls и временные данные.
  • 🔧 Stellar Phoenix Excel Repair — поддерживает старые форматы Excel, включая 2003.
  • 💾 Recuva — бесплатная утилита для поиска удалённых файлов (ищите по ключевым словам из вашей таблицы).
  • 🔍 EaseUS Data Recovery — сканирует диск на предмет потерянных документов.

Пример работы с OfficeRecovery:

  1. Скачайте и установите программу с официального сайта.
  2. Запустите утилиту и выберите Recover Excel Files.
  3. Укажите папку, где хранился оригинальный файл (или весь диск C:\).
  4. Дождитесь завершения сканирования и просмотрите найденные файлы.

Стоимость таких программ варьируется от $30 до $100, но многие предлагают бесплатную пробную версию с ограниченными функциями. Совет: перед покупкой проверьте, видит ли программа ваш файл в демо-режиме.

Как увеличить шансы восстановления?

1. Не сохраняйте новые файлы на диск, где был утерян документ — это может перезаписать данные.

2. Используйте другой физический диск для установки программ восстановления (например, внешний HDD).

3. Не запускайте дефрагментацию диска — она разрушает фрагменты удалённых файлов.

5. Ручное восстановление из резервной копии Excel

Excel 2003 может создавать резервные копии файлов при сохранении, если включена соответствующая настройка. Проверьте:

  1. Откройте Сервис → Параметры → Сохранение.
  2. Посмотрите, отмечен ли флажок Всегда создавать резервную копию.

Если функция была активна, резервная копия будет иметь то же имя, что и оригинальный файл, но с расширением .xlk или .bak. Ищите её в той же папке, где хранился исходный документ.

Чтобы открыть резервную копию:

  1. Переименуйте файл, заменив расширение на .xls.
  2. Откройте через Excel 2003.
  3. Если появляется ошибка, используйте Файл → Открыть → Выбрать файл → Открыть и восстановить.

Ограничение метода: резервная копия содержит данные на момент последнего сохранения, а не текущей сессии. Если вы работали над файлом несколько часов без сохранения, восстановленные данные будут устаревшими.

6. Восстановление через историю папок (если включена)

В Windows XP (основная ОС для Excel 2003) есть функция "Восстановление системы", которая может вернуть удалённые файлы. Условие: точка восстановления должна быть создана до потери данных.

Как воспользоваться:

  1. Перейдите в Пуск → Все программы → Стандартные → Служебные → Восстановление системы.
  2. Выберите точку восстановления за день-два до инцидента.
  3. Следуйте инструкциям мастера (ПК перезагрузится).
  4. После восстановления проверьте папку, где хранился файл .xls.

Минусы метода:

  • ⏳ Процесс откатит все системные настройки к выбранной дате.
  • 📂 Восстановятся не только ваш файл, но и все изменения в системе за этот период.
  • 🚫 Если точка восстановления отсутствует, метод бесполезен.
⚠️ Внимание: Не путайте "Восстановление системы" с "Восстановлением файлов". Первое откатывает настройки ОС, второе (доступно в новых Windows) возвращает конкретные документы. В Windows XP второго варианта нет.

7. Последние шансы: поиск по сигнатурам файлов

Если все предыдущие методы не сработали, остаётся поиск по сигнатурам — уникальным байтовым последовательностям, которые идентифицируют файлы Excel. Для этого подойдут программы вроде PhotoRec (несмотря на название, восстанавливает любые файлы) или TestDisk.

Инструкция для PhotoRec:

  1. Скачайте утилиту с официального сайта (бесплатна).
  2. Запустите photorec_win.exe от имени администратора.
  3. Выберите диск, где хранился файл (обычно C:\).
  4. Укажите файловую систему (FAT или NTFS).
  5. В меню File Opt отметьте галочкой xls и xlt (шаблоны Excel).
  6. Запустите сканирование и дождитесь результатов (может занять часы).

Программа найдёт все файлы с сигнатурой Excel, включая давно удалённые. Проблема: восстановленные файлы будут без имён (например, f1234567.xls), и их придётся открывать вручную.

Метод Шансы на успех Сложность Время Стоимость
Автовосстановление Excel 60% Низкая 5-10 мин Бесплатно
Папка Temp 40% Средняя 10-15 мин Бесплатно
Сторонние утилиты 70% Высокая 20-60 мин $30-$100
Резервная копия 30% Низкая 5 мин Бесплатно
Поиск по сигнатурам 50% Очень высокая 1-3 часа Бесплатно

FAQ: Частые вопросы по восстановлению Excel 2003

Можно ли восстановить файл, если Excel 2003 вылетел из-за ошибки?

Да, шансы даже выше, чем при ручном закрытии. Excel 2003 при аварийном завершении создаёт файл AutoRecover save в папке Application Data\Microsoft\Excel. Ищите файлы с расширением .xar и переименовывайте их в .xls.

Я сохранял файл на флешку, но она теперь не читается. Что делать?

Используйте утилиты для восстановления данных с накопителей, например, R-Studio или EaseUS Data Recovery. Подключите флешку к другому порту USB и просканируйте на наличие файлов .xls. Если флешка физически повреждена, обратитесь в лабораторию восстановления данных.

Восстановился файл, но формулы не работают. Как исправить?

Это типичная проблема при восстановлении повреждённых файлов. Попробуйте:

  1. Открыть файл в Excel 2007/2010 в режиме совместимости.
  2. Скопировать данные в новый файл и пересохранить.
  3. Использовать Сервис → Проверка на наличие ошибок в Excel 2003.

Если формулы критичны, возможно, проще восстановить их вручную по логике расчётов.

Можно ли восстановить файл, если я уже перезагружал компьютер?

Шансы падают до 20-30%, но они есть. Сначала проверьте папку Temp и журнал документов Office. Если ничего нет, используйте PhotoRec для глубокого сканирования диска. Избегайте записи новых данных на диск, где хранился файл.

Как избежать потери данных в будущем?

Чек-лист профилактики:

  • 🔄 Настройте автосохранение каждые 5-10 минут: Сервис → Параметры → Сохранение.
  • 💾 Включите создание резервных копий: Сервис → Параметры → Сохранение → Всегда создавать резервную копию.
  • ☁️ Сохраняйте важные файлы на облачный диск (например, Dropbox или Google Drive).
  • 📂 Регулярно копируйте рабочие файлы в отдельную папку (например, Backup_Дата).
  • 🛑 Не закрывайте Excel через Диспетчер задач — всегда используйте Файл → Выход.